Gravel road installation services provide a practical solution for creating durable, accessible pathways, driveways, or access routes across residential properties. This service involves preparing the ground surface and laying down a layer of gravel that offers stability and drainage. Projects can range from constructing new driveways to improving existing paths or creating access points for agricultural or recreational use. Property owners typically want to understand the different gravel types available, the preparation process involved, and how the installation can enhance their property's functionality and appearance.
Before requesting gravel road installation, homeowners should consider factors such as the intended use of the pathway, the level of traffic it will endure, and the local climate conditions. It’s important to evaluate the drainage needs and the durability of various gravel options to ensure long-term performance. Additionally, understanding the maintenance requirements and potential costs associated with gravel roads can help in making informed decisions. Clear communication about project scope and property specifics can facilitate a smooth installation process tailored to the property’s unique needs.

Gravel Road Installation Questions
What is involved in gravel road installation? The process includes preparing the ground, adding a suitable base layer, and spreading gravel evenly to create a durable surface.
Can gravel roads be installed on uneven terrain? Yes, but some grading and leveling may be needed to ensure proper drainage and stability.
What types of gravel are used for road installation? Common options include crushed stone, gravel, and limestone, selected based on durability and project needs.
Is gravel road installation suitable for driveways and pathways? Yes, gravel is a versatile choice for driveways, pathways, and access roads around properties.
